Which of the following is a key component of the pre-ride inspection?

Checking the oil level

Checking tire pressure and tread depth

Checking tire pressure and tread depth is a crucial component of the pre-ride inspection because these factors significantly impact the motorcycle's handling, performance, and safety. Proper tire pressure ensures that the tires maintain the correct contact with the road, which affects traction, braking, and cornering. Additionally, assessing tread depth is vital because insufficient tread can lead to reduced grip, especially in wet or slippery conditions, increasing the risk of accidents. Both tire pressure and tread depth should be inspected regularly to ensure safe riding conditions.

While checking the oil level, cleaning the windshield, and inspecting the seat condition are important maintenance tasks, they do not have the same immediate impact on the overall safety and control of the motorcycle during a ride as ensuring proper tire pressure and adequate tread depth.
